Runbook 4.2 — Calibration weight dispatch (Brellix batch)

Shift lead actions: verify seal tags on all six cases before staging. Weights move in foam-lined crates only; no stacking above two high. Log gross mass at the scale by bay 3 and attach the tamper strip. Courier pickup window is 07:30–08:15. Do not release without a signed manifest. The confidential hand-over instruction for the courier appears directly below.

courier memo of yajof-yawep: the ulaix silath courier leaves the casax ledger at gate 3093 under passcode 598820

The tax-rate lookup cache in the Breva checkout service worries me. Entries are keyed only by region code, so a stale or poisoned entry would apply the wrong rate to every order in that region until expiry. Please verify: TTLs are short enough to bound exposure, negative lookups aren't cached, and the refresh path revalidates against the signed rate feed rather than trusting upstream blindly. Also confirm eviction is size-bounded so an attacker can't churn the keyspace. Current cache settings for review:

limits module of yagaf-yajef:
RATE_LIMITS = {
    "novwyn": 950,
    "wenath": 428,
    "prawyn": 413,
    "gorvan": 539,
    "praael": 870,
    "drumir": 113,
    "gordor": 439,
}

### Troubleshooting: Reader Drops Splits After Mat Crossing

If the Corvalane chip reader logs crossings locally but the scoring dashboard shows gaps, the upload worker has likely lost its authenticated session. First confirm the reader clock is within two seconds of the scoring host; drift beyond that causes silent rejection. Next, check the worker log for repeated 401 responses. If present, the stored credential has expired — this happens when events run past the provisioned window. Re-authenticate the worker using the bearer token below.

bearer token for taguf-bajef: eyJhbGciOiJIUzI1NiIsInR5cCI6IkpXVCJ9.eyJzdWIiOiIQoTUjoIn0.H422KFdO